How to Prioritize Budget Allocation and Campaign Strategies Across Different Markets in Multi-Regional PPC Management

Managing Pay-Per-Click (PPC) campaigns across multiple regions requires strategic budget allocation and tailored campaign approaches that reflect the unique dynamics of each market. Prioritizing budget and strategies effectively ensures maximized ROI and sustainable growth. Here’s a comprehensive guide to optimizing your multi-market PPC efforts:


1. Analyze Market Potential and Local Consumer Behavior to Guide Budget Priorities

Start by assessing each market’s size, demand, and user behavior using tools like Google Keyword Planner and SEMrush. Consider:

  • Market Size & Demand: Evaluate search volumes and total addressable market (TAM) to allocate budgets proportionate to potential.
  • Customer Preferences & Language: Adapt campaigns aligned with local languages, cultural nuances, and seasonal trends.
  • Economic Factors & CPC Variability: Understand average cost-per-click (CPC), disposable income, and purchasing power to adjust bidding strategies.
  • Conversion Cycle Length: Recognize variations in purchase journeys and conversion rates by region for pacing spend appropriately.

Integrating first-party data from your CRM or past campaigns strengthens your market prioritization and budget decisions.


2. Structure Campaigns Geographically for Maximal Control and Personalization

Create dedicated campaigns for each region rather than a single global campaign with generic geographic modifiers. This enables:

  • Precise budget allocation per market.
  • Tailored ad copy, creatives, and landing pages optimized for local audience preferences.
  • Device and platform-specific targeting based on regional access patterns.

Localized campaign structures enhance control and ROI by making budget spend more accountable and effective.


3. Use Data-Driven Models to Allocate Budgets Dynamically Across Markets

Avoid static budget splits. Base your allocation on:

  • Historical KPIs: Analyze conversion rates, ROAS, CTR, and cost per lead (CPL) per market.
  • Forecasting & Trends: Incorporate seasonal demand fluctuations and emerging market growth indicators.
  • Attribution Analysis: Use attribution models (first-click, last-click, linear) to assign accurate value to each region’s impact on sales.
  • Iterative Testing: Run A/B and budget experiments adjusting spends toward higher-ROI markets over time.

4. Optimize Bids and Keyword Strategies Reflecting Regional CPC and Competition

CPC costs vary widely across regions, so:

  • Use bid modifiers strategically, increasing bids in high-converting, profitable markets while reducing spend in lower-performing ones.
  • Prioritize localized long-tail keywords to reduce CPC and target niche audience segments.
  • Employ automated bidding strategies like Google Ads’ Target ROAS or CPA that adapt bids in real time to each market’s performance.
  • Adjust bids seasonally to maximize budget utilization during key periods such as local holidays or events.

This approach ensures your budget goes further by aligning bids with each market's economic and competitive context.


5. Align Budget Allocation with Strategic Business Objectives by Market

Differentiate markets by business goals:

  • Revenue Drivers: Allocate more budget to mature regions generating higher revenue and predictable returns.
  • Growth & Expansion Targets: Invest in emerging or new markets for brand discovery and data collection.
  • Brand Defense: Maintain presence in competitive landscapes to protect market share.
  • Product Relevance: Focus spend on regions where specific products or services have stronger appeal.

This ensures your budget reflects both immediate ROI and long-term strategic priorities.


6. Localize Ad Copy, Creatives, and Landing Pages to Boost Engagement and Conversion

Localization extends beyond language translation:

  • Incorporate cultural references, idioms, and local expressions in ad copy.
  • Use regional imagery and themes that resonate emotionally with audiences.
  • Customize landing pages to reflect local pricing, contact information, and user experience expectations.
  • Continuously test local variations with A/B testing tools like Google Optimize or VWO to identify top performers.

Highly relevant creatives increase click-through and conversion rates, justifying increased budget allocation.


7. Employ Advanced Geo-Targeting and Audience Segmentation for Precise Spend Control

Deep targeting improves budget efficiency:

  • Use multi-layered geographic targeting — country, region, city, or ZIP code — tailoring spend to high-potential zones.
  • Layer demographics (age, gender, income) and device targeting to reach ideal customer segments.
  • Implement region-specific remarketing audiences to engage high-intent users with optimized budgets.
  • Utilize Google Ads Custom Intent Audiences localized for market-specific user behaviors.

This granularity avoids wasted spend and sharpens campaign impact.


8. Continuously Monitor Market Performance and Reallocate Budgets Agilely

Multi-market PPC management demands real-time responsiveness:

  • Schedule weekly or bi-weekly performance reviews at the market level focusing on KPIs.
  • Use automated rules or budget management tools to redistribute spend away from underperforming markets toward high-growth regions dynamically.

  • Experiment with emerging channels (social, programmatic, video) that may yield higher returns in specific regions.

Active management avoids budget drain and capitalizes on evolving market conditions.


9. Leverage Cross-Regional Insights to Enhance Budget Efficiency and Scale

Identify and apply learnings from one market to others:

  • Replicate high-performing keywords, ad formats, and audiences with thoughtful localization.
  • Benchmark CPCs and conversion rates to set realistic expectations in new markets.
  • Coordinate launches and promotional calendars for campaign synergies.
  • Use centralized reporting tools like Google Data Studio or Tableau for consolidated visibility.

Cross-market intelligence supports smarter allocation and strategic optimization.


10. Integrate PPC Budgeting Within a Holistic Regional Marketing Strategy

Budget allocation benefits from alignment with broader marketing efforts:

  • Balance PPC investment between brand awareness and direct response depending on market maturity.
  • Consider synergistic spend across SEO, social ads, content marketing, and offline touchpoints.
  • Account for offline influences that can amplify PPC effectiveness, especially in traditional markets.
  • Manage currency fluctuations and economic volatility impacting the cost and value of budgets globally.

A multi-channel strategy harmonizes PPC budgets with overall market growth objectives.
